Moving on…

The time has come for me to "retire" from the calibre development community.

My wife and I are embarking on some extensive (and long-delayed) travel plans. Much of that time will be spent with unpredictable or no internet access. As a result, I will no longer be able to actively be part of calibre development.

I make this announcement with mixed feelings. For the last five years, calibre development has been a central part of my life. Kovid has been a patient and generous teacher, both in the forum and offline. chaley and kiwidude in particular have provided technical and moral support over the years, for which I am very grateful. This community goes above and beyond in helping each other. I am proud to have been a part of it.

After consulting with Kovid, I've decided that the best course of action is to seek interested calibre developer(s) to take over maintenance of my three plugins, iOS reader applications, Marvin XD and Annotations.

Source code for the plugins is maintained in public repos on GitHub. If you are interested in taking over maintenance, please send me a PM to discuss.

If no one steps up to take over development, the plugins will be deprecated, meaning that they will still be available, but no longer actively maintained.

Thanks to all who have made calibre what it is today. Carry on.
